It's dance class day and Gran will teach Kwesi and the neighbours her trophy-winning dance, the Shooby-Doo Mambo. But Gran hurts her knee before Kwesi can learn all the steps. How will he learn the special dance now? Slowly Kwesi finds the confidence to practice the steps on his own, but dancing without Gran is not the same...Kwesi's inventive solution delivers a heartwarming surprise. Next dance class day, he and Gran dance the new Shooby-Do Mambo. Twirling their glittery canes in the air while seated on chairs, they wow all the neighbours Just Like So!

Annemarie Anang is an actress and former primary school teacher. She began writing for children after struggling to find books for her daughter that featured main characters who reflected the diversity of children in our world. A Londoner, born to Ghanaian parents, she lives in Sweden with her young daughter and husband. This is her first book.
